While thinking about bell cranks and how they function, I realized that a simple rope and pulley arrangement could achieve the same result in many cases.
Thanks XRay. I usually strive for minimalist designs, but hadn't thought of that. It would be hard to get something simpler than a rope and pulley for transferring a tensile force in another direction accurately and with unlimited travel.
BUT..... You cannot push a rope! So, a rope and pulley will only work the same as a bell crank as long as you only need to pull, and not push. Of course, if you need to push, then you would need a rigid rod on both the input and the output of the bell crank. (I'm still thinking! lol)
